Commit Graph

1775 Commits

Author SHA1 Message Date
Simon Hafner
129fcb327f used correct syntax for multiline results in tests
And also modified the runner to actually run them in JS.
2013-03-16 07:21:31 -05:00
Simon Hafner
1d9f680b78 hack to include hti correctly 2013-03-16 07:21:06 -05:00
Simon Hafner
d34f95d194 nestedTryStmts removed
It makes tests fail and they work fine without. Given my ignorance of
the exact workings, I can only rely on the tests.
2013-03-10 19:49:02 -05:00
Araq
5ac5bedc66 use a bloom filter to speed up the debugger 2013-03-09 21:23:39 +01:00
Araq
a64d4dc35c documented object constrs; endb works again 2013-03-09 20:43:56 +01:00
Araq
2b4922aea0 object constructors work now 2013-03-08 01:19:47 +01:00
Araq
296e7c9f40 next steps for object construction expressions 2013-03-07 19:19:40 +01:00
Araq
f1b8f83495 next steps for object construction expressions 2013-03-07 08:43:44 +01:00
Araq
225d657019 first steps to implement object construction expressions 2013-03-07 01:52:17 +01:00
Araq
4f79e34a9a fixed some typos 2013-03-05 21:36:06 +01:00
Araq
16821e31be bugfix: tvtable works again 2013-03-05 07:39:52 +01:00
Araq
1fcc704f4a Merge branch 'master' of github.com:Araq/Nimrod 2013-03-04 20:48:25 +01:00
Araq
14cba208fa use clang for macosx in buildsh.tmpl 2013-03-04 20:45:52 +01:00
Araq
c9d770cb2a Merge pull request #349 from gradha/pr_switches_default_macosx_compiler_to_clang
Changes default macosx compiler to clang.
2013-03-04 11:35:13 -08:00
Araq
cbf82cad7d made some tests green 2013-03-04 18:50:08 +01:00
Araq
4b0cdc6db7 fixes for the new overloading resolution 2013-03-03 16:35:19 +01:00
Araq
5b0d8246f7 make some tests green 2013-03-03 12:05:03 +01:00
Araq
eebee0eff2 lazy operand sem'checking (beware) 2013-03-02 20:23:56 +01:00
Grzegorz Adam Hankiewicz
c4ca19d833 Changes default macosx compiler to clang.
The default gcc version provided by current Xcode versions doesn't work.
Alternatively macport's gcc-4.7 is known to work too, but that is less
common for macosx users.
2013-03-02 01:00:42 +01:00
Araq
dc07732daa Merge branch 'master' of github.com:Araq/Nimrod 2013-02-28 21:28:35 +01:00
Araq
d13bcf6575 better overloading resolution for generics 2013-02-28 21:28:19 +01:00
Araq
c0201b8d4a Merge pull request #348 from Tass/isServing
added isServing parameter
2013-02-27 15:53:44 -08:00
Araq
8090b6c027 small improvements 2013-02-27 23:57:04 +01:00
Simon Hafner
cc893b968b added isServing parameter 2013-02-26 14:36:33 -06:00
Dominik Picheta
c5d2e421ce Moved packages to lib directory. 2013-02-25 18:51:20 +00:00
Araq
b4232a672f don't eval wrong code 2013-02-24 13:26:04 +01:00
Araq
c87e1c96ad some bugfixes; no system.$ for object as it breaks code 2013-02-24 12:34:50 +01:00
Araq
6cbd5bb017 Merge branch 'master' of github.com:Araq/Nimrod 2013-02-24 03:52:02 +01:00
Araq
9fc2bfa799 codegen produces better code for complex assignments 2013-02-24 03:51:45 +01:00
Dominik Picheta
f2041afad5 Fixed timeouts for sockets, implemented timeouts in httpclient and fixed
a bug with redirection in httpclient.
2013-02-23 23:12:11 +00:00
Araq
180ab350dc applies #322 without FReadDir effect 2013-02-22 01:18:20 +01:00
Araq
d1d20e5760 Merge branch 'master' of github.com:Araq/Nimrod 2013-02-22 00:48:24 +01:00
Araq
3c8a80eeb2 added gradha's improvements for the times module (issue #231) 2013-02-22 00:48:09 +01:00
Araq
f1d5e8479b Merge pull request #280 from keitahaga/better-error-message
Slightly better error message
2013-02-21 15:36:28 -08:00
Araq
dad664ca71 Merge pull request #341 from Tass/master
Basic logic for objects
2013-02-21 15:05:11 -08:00
Simon Hafner
7168ceb5e1 removed $ for refs upon request 2013-02-21 16:37:22 -06:00
Simon Hafner
e366eeaafc added $ for refs and removed == for ref test
== in refs should use the pointer to compare
2013-02-21 16:31:35 -06:00
Simon Hafner
bf82f79f1e added tests, actually implemented $ and == 2013-02-21 15:11:48 -06:00
Simon Hafner
7fc9dfcb24 added tests for == and $ 2013-02-21 14:29:39 -06:00
Araq
45c9975e9c better typeToString; fixes #340 2013-02-20 01:00:17 +01:00
Araq
1342798cc7 small cleanups 2013-02-19 23:32:32 +01:00
Araq
4fc575bc26 mark and sweep GC without bitvectors works 2013-02-19 23:07:08 +01:00
Araq
a4d47664d6 mark and sweep without bitvectors 2013-02-19 17:31:54 +01:00
Araq
4a51209e9f Merge branch 'master' of github.com:Araq/Nimrod 2013-02-19 07:07:20 +01:00
Araq
883fa40cd3 todo.txt changes 2013-02-19 07:06:55 +01:00
Araq
a8aa1e1dca fixes #286 2013-02-19 00:45:57 +01:00
Araq
970edbe98d fixes #331, fixes #314 2013-02-18 23:22:53 +01:00
Araq
14351c57d5 Merge branch 'master' of github.com:Araq/Nimrod 2013-02-18 19:15:00 +01:00
Araq
8e73d096c0 typo in news.txt 2013-02-18 17:23:50 +01:00
Araq
d15981adbc system.fields|fieldPairs for objects 2013-02-18 17:23:26 +01:00